Pioglitazone and bladder cancer
This BMJ study
adds strength to the association:
Design Population based cohort study.
Setting General practices contributing data to the United Kingdom Clinical Practice Research Datalink.
Participants A cohort of 145 806 patients newly treated with antidiabetic drugs between 1 January 2000 and 31 July 2013, with follow-up until 31 July 2014.
Main outcome measures The use of pioglitazone was treated as a time varying variable, with use lagged by one year for latency purposes. Cox proportional hazards models were used to estimate adjusted hazard ratios with 95% confidence intervals of incident bladder cancer associated with pioglitazone overall and by both cumulative duration of use and cumulative dose. Similar analyses were conducted for rosiglitazone, a thiazolidinedione not previously associated with an increased risk of bladder cancer.
Results The cohort generated 689 616 person years of follow-up, during which 622 patients were newly diagnosed as having bladder cancer (crude incidence 90.2 per 100 000 person years). Compared with other antidiabetic drugs, pioglitazone was associated with an increased risk of bladder cancer (121.0 v 88.9 per 100 000 person years; hazard ratio 1.63, 95% confidence interval 1.22 to 2.19). Conversely, rosiglitazone was not associated with an increased risk of bladder cancer (86.2 v 88.9 per 100 000 person years; 1.10, 0.83 to 1.47). Duration-response and dose-response relations were observed for pioglitazone but not for rosiglitazone.
Conclusion The results of this large population based study indicate that pioglitazone is associated with an increased risk of bladder cancer. The absence of an association with rosiglitazone suggests that the increased risk is drug specific and not a class effect.
This is unfortunate
because pioglitazone was one of only two diabetes drugs (the other
being metformin) associated with better macrovascular outcomes.

How to work up hematuria
This topic was recently reviewed
in Advances in Chronic Kidney Disease. From the body of the paper:
On finding a urine dipstick positive for blood, the test should be repeated after several days, to account for any transient causes of MH, such as physical activity, sexual intercourse, or menstruation. If the dipstick remains positive, urine microscopy should be performed to identify RBCs and to define their morphology (dysmorphic or isomorphic)..For our purposes, we define MH as 3 or more RBC/hpf. If no RBCs are visualized, patients should be evaluated for alternative causes of a positive dipstick, such as myoglobinuria. We agree with the CUA guidelines 2 and Huussen and colleagues, 35 who suggest that urologic imaging and cystoscopy may not be required if dysmorphic cells or RBC casts are seen, suggesting a glomerular etiology. Such findings should, however, prompt assessment of kidney function and urinary protein excretion. If the patient has a reduced GFR or proteinuria, referral to nephrology is warranted and a kidney biopsy should be considered. For those individuals with isolated glomerular MH, a clinician should assess these patients annually for kidney function changes and/or the development of albuminuria or proteinuria. If isomorphic RBCs are seen on urine microscopy, the clinician should confirm with the patient whether possible benign causes of MH such as recent physical activity or trauma, sexual activity, menstrual bleeding, viral symptoms, or urethral instrumentation may account for these findings. If a benign cause is present, a repeat urinalysis should be done in several weeks to ensure resolution. If the earlier mentioned causes are not identified, imaging of the GU tract is indicated. Although CTU has demonstrated the best testing characteristics, we emphasize the importance of limiting cumulative doses of radiation exposure, especially in younger individuals..alternative imaging modalities should be considered, including US or MR...
If no parenchymal lesion is detected on imaging, the clinician should assess the patient's GU cancer risk factor profile. If risk factors are present, they should be promptly referred to urology for cystoscopy. If a patient has no such risk factors, age should be considered before undergoing cystoscopic evaluation. We consider the evidence presented in the 2012 AUA guidelines inadequate to support cystoscopy for anyone with asymptomatic MH younger than 40 years. Patients with asymptomatic MH aged 50 years or older have sufficient cancer risk to warrant cystoscopy, regardless of risk factor profile. 6 For patients aged 40 to 49 years, the data are unclear; if no risk factors are present, clinical judgment for cystoscopy referral is advised.

Prevention of recurrent kidney stones
New guidelines are out from the ACP available as free full text here.
From the guideline document:
The evidence for dietary interventions was mixed and not strong enough for the authors to include a recommendation. Also, the guideline states that the evidence was insufficient to support pre-treatment or on-treatment stone analysis or determination of urine composition.
From the guideline document:
Recommendation 1: ACP recommends management with increased fluid intake spread throughout the day to achieve at least 2 L of urine per day to prevent recurrent nephrolithiasis. (Grade: weak recommendation, low-quality evidence)
Recommendation 2: ACP recommends pharmacologic monotherapy with a thiazide diuretic, citrate, or allopurinol to prevent recurrent nephrolithiasis in patients with active disease in which increased fluid intake fails to reduce the formation of stones. (Grade: weak recommendation, moderate-quality evidence)

Cranberry to prevent UTI
After all these years there's little to support it. The evidence is mixed at best. There is a nice rundown at Clinical Correlations.

Uric acid as a risk factor for erectile dysfunction
In this study there was a two fold increase in risk of ED for every 1 mg/dL increase in uric acid.

What to do about asymptomatic funguria
In many cases it represents colonization and responds to simple measures such as removal of foley catheters, but there are exceptions. Here is a discussion in The Hospitalist.
